Title: META HOUSE TRUST, BOURNEMOUTH
Description:

Constitution of the Trust. Minutes and agendas, annual reports, accounts, lease and certificate of registration, policy papers.

Date: 1973-1995

Administrative / biographical background:

The Trust grew out of a drug rehabilitation working party which was formalised in 1973, and initially operated under the name of the Bournemouth Project. The Project found a permanent base at 133 Princess Road, Bournemouth in 1977, subsequently known as 'Stella Maris', and from 1983, 'Meta House'. Its predominant aim from this time was the provision of residential accommodation to rehabilitated female drug addicts, first single women and later mothers with their children.

 

The name of the charity was changed to the Meta House Trust in 1986. The Trust was wound up in 1995.
